EU AI Act for manufacturing
Manufacturing meets this Regulation through a different door and on a different date from almost every other sector. The main route is Annex I via existing product safety legislation at 2 August 2028, and the Digital Omnibus amended the Machinery Regulation directly, which most AI Act coverage did not mention.
Three routes in, and only one of them is the obvious one
| Route | What it catches | Date |
|---|---|---|
| Annex I — product Art. 6(1) | AI as a safety component of, or itself, a product under the Machinery Regulation or other Annex I legislation requiring third-party conformity assessment. Robot safety systems, collision avoidance, protective interlocks | 2 Aug 2028 |
| Annex III point 4 Art. 6(2) | Worker management, shift and task allocation based on individual behaviour or traits, productivity monitoring, performance evaluation. The route plants most often miss | 2 Dec 2027 |
| Annex III point 2 Art. 6(2) | Only where the plant is itself critical infrastructure, energy, water, gas, heating supply, and the AI is a safety component in its management and operation | 2 Dec 2027 |
Two different dates in one factory is the normal case, not the exception. A robot cell safety system is 2028; the system that decides who works which line is 2027.

The safety component test does the work
Article 3 defines a safety component as a component fulfilling a safety function for a product or system, or one whose failure or malfunction endangers the health and safety of persons or property. Applied to a plant, that sorts most systems quickly.
| System | Likely position |
|---|---|
| Vision-based collision avoidance on a mobile robot | Safety component: Annex I |
| Protective interlock deciding when a guard may open | Safety component: Annex I |
| Visual quality inspection rejecting defective parts | Depends. Cosmetic defects, generally not. Safety-critical defects in a regulated product, arguably yes |
| Predictive maintenance scheduling servicing | Generally outside, unless failure itself endangers |
| Production scheduling and throughput optimisation | Generally outside |
| Shift allocation based on operator performance data | Annex III point 4(b) |
| Camera-based operator productivity monitoring | Annex III point 4(b): and check Art. 5 if it infers emotion |
Expert analysis. Our reading of common deployments against the definitions, not an authoritative classification.
What runs alongside
- Machinery Regulation conformity assessment. Where AI is inside a machinery product, the AI Act requirements are assessed within that existing procedure rather than a parallel one. Your notified body needs the relevant designation.
- Functional safety practice transfers substantially. Plants running established functional safety regimes already hold much of the Article 9 risk evidence, but oriented to hazard and failure rather than to fundamental rights, which Article 9 also requires.
- Article 26(7) applies before deployment. Employers must inform workers’ representatives and affected workers before putting a high-risk system into service at the workplace. In several member states works council co-determination binds earlier still. Employment guide →
- Article 5 in the plant. Emotion inference in the workplace is prohibited, except for medical or safety reasons. Fatigue and alertness monitoring is a genuinely arguable safety case; general mood or engagement monitoring is not. Article 5 →

Two dates, one inventory
The practical first step is an inventory that records, per system, which route it takes and therefore which date applies. A plant with both Annex I and Annex III exposure cannot manage them on a single timeline.

Frequently asked
When does the EU AI Act apply to industrial machinery?
AI that is a safety component of, or is itself, a product covered by the Annex I harmonisation legislation and required to undergo third-party conformity assessment follows the Article 6(1) route and applies from 2 August 2028. The Machinery Regulation (EU) 2023/1230 is within that legislation. Notably, Regulation (EU) 2026/1744 amended the Machinery Regulation directly alongside the AI Act, so anyone tracking machinery compliance should read both.
Is predictive maintenance high-risk under the EU AI Act?
Generally not by itself. Predictive maintenance that schedules servicing is not usually a safety component fulfilling a safety function, and it is not usually an Annex III listed purpose. The analysis changes if the system's failure or malfunction would endanger the health and safety of persons or property, which is the Article 3 definition of a safety component, or if the system also allocates work to individual workers based on their behaviour or personal traits, which engages Annex III point 4.
Do factory worker monitoring systems fall under the EU AI Act?
Annex III point 4(b) covers AI intended to be used to make decisions affecting terms of work-related relationships, to allocate tasks based on individual behaviour or personal traits or characteristics, and to monitor and evaluate performance and behaviour. Systems doing that in an industrial setting fall within it, applying from 2 December 2027. Article 26(7) also requires employers to inform workers' representatives and affected workers before putting such a system into service.
